14-years-old Magomedsultan Gadzhiev from Dagestan has won the European Grappling Championship in Loutraki, Greece. The trainee of sports school "Agat" won two gold medals at once, performing in both sections of kickboxing.

Isa Karasanov’s trainee has become the leader of the Russian junior team in the weight category up to 47 kg. In total, Dagestani grappler had eight fights in Greece.

Isa Karasanov, the champion's coach, called the result deserved: "We prepared hard for this start. We understood what kind of opponents we would face. Magomedsultan lived up to my expectations. He is a disciplined and hard-working athlete. People like him are called "plowmen". That's why his results are so good.

The young grappler from Dagestan has to qualify for the World Championships in Kazakhstan. To get there, Gadzhiev needs to perform well at the Russian Summer Championships.
